On the Crossing of Maximal Subgroups of Finite Groups

We establish the structure of normal subgroups in θ-Frattini extensions, where θ is a subgroup functor. For a local Fitting structure \( \mathfrak{F} \) containing all nilpotent groups, it is shown that, in a soluble group, the crossing of \( \mathfrak{F} \)-abnormal maximal θ -subgroups not containing \( \mathfrak{F} \)-radicals and not belonging to \( \mathfrak{F} \) coincides with the crossing of \( \mathfrak{F} \)-abnormal maximal θ -subgroups and belongs to the structure of \( \mathfrak{F} \).
